Spain and Portugal Power Outage: €1.6 Billion in Estimated Losses

A massive power outage across Spain and Portugal on April 28th, 2024, caused an estimated €1.6 billion in economic losses, impacting 59 million people and leading to widespread disruption across various sectors, including significant food waste and industrial standstills.

Heathrow Airport Shutdown: Root Cause of Power Outage Remains Unknown

A fire at an electrical substation near Heathrow Airport on March 20th caused a power outage, shutting down the airport for most of the day and affecting over 270,000 journeys; the root cause remains under investigation.

Catalonia to Enhance Emergency Response After Power Outage

In response to a recent major power outage, the Catalan government announced plans to guarantee 48 hours of electricity autonomy for essential services and create a joint emergency response center, showcasing a commitment to improved crisis management and self-reliance.

Heathrow Airport Power Outage: £4.8 Million Tourism Loss After Substation Fire

A fire at the North Hyde substation near Heathrow Airport on March 20th caused a major power outage affecting airport operations and 67,000 homes, resulting in significant disruption and economic losses; investigations are ongoing to determine the cause.
